Imagine that you are studying two parents who are considering having children. One parent is has the genotype IAi and the other

has the genotype IBi. Create a Punnett square to calculate the possible genotypes of their children.

Parent #1 has the alleles of  IA and i
Parent #2 has the alleles of IB and i
A punnet squares is a simple diagram that illustrates the possible genotypes of the offspring of these two people. 
Parent #1 is across the top and Parent #2 is along the side
        IA    i
IB
   AB   IBi
i      
IAi    ii

For IA or IB will be dominant to i. So for phenotype purposes their offspring have a 25% chande of being AB, 25% chance of B, 25% chance of A and a 25% change of type O (ii)

Why must there be variation in a population in order for natural selection to occur?
olga_2 [115]
In natural selection, genotype variations that will increase the chance of survival and reproduction of some organism are preserved and will be inherited. If there is no variation, then all individuals have the same chance to survive and nothing will be particularly selected.
